
Sparkling Arnold Palmer
A classic blend of lemonade and iced tea is brought to life from a splash of seltzer. Made smooth by the secret ingredient: baking soda, this drink is sure to be on tap all summer long.
7 Tea Pigs, Everyday Blend, tea bags
1-2 c Tate and Lyle Caster Sugar, depending how sweet you like it
1/8 tsp baking Soda
2 cups boiling water
4 cups cold water
Juice of 4 lemons + extra slices for garnish
2 bottles Boylan Classic Seltzer
To spike: add 1 cup of good quality bourbon
Steep tea bags and baking soda in 2 cups boiling water for 10 minutes. Remove tea bags without squeezing. Add sugar and stir until dissolved. Add lemon and cold water. Stir. Refrigerate. Add ice and seltzer when ready to serve. Garnish with fresh lemon.
